The people who can't tan are few and far between. With my skin it takes a good while to build it up, and it goes away VERY quickly if I stop. But I can still tan. Unfortunately it just requires a lot of "work."
Lotion is to replenish lost moisture which occurs from tanning, as well as vitamins. This can help to maintain healthier skin as well as keep the tan longer, but a single burn session is not a "tan." I have even been "brown" before from regular light tanning + a work trip down to a very sunny area for an afternoon. Your body simply takes time to adjust, but burning is never a good idea.
Water based moisturizers are suggested over others. If you want to actually do the research there are tanning forums, and websites out there to educate you on what is up and down.
